** The window service market for Felt, Oklahoma, is entirely dependent on providers from neighboring commercial centers, primarily Guymon, OK, and Liberal, KS. Due to the rural nature of the region, competition is moderate, with a handful of established, long-standing companies dominating the market. These providers often have strong local reputations built over decades. The quality of service is generally high, as these businesses rely heavily on word-of-mouth and community trust. Typical pricing is competitive with national averages but can be slightly higher due to transportation costs for materials and a smaller pool of local labor. Energy efficiency is a significant driver of sales in this region, which experiences hot summers and cold, windy winters, making high-performance windows a valuable investment for homeowners.

For a standard-sized home in Felt, a full window replacement typically ranges from $5,000 to $15,000, depending on the number of windows, materials (vinyl, wood, fiberglass), and energy efficiency features. Oklahoma's regional pricing is generally moderate, but costs can be influenced by the specific challenges of older homes in the area and the need for windows that can withstand our high winds and temperature swings. Always get itemized quotes from local installers to understand material versus labor costs.
Felt's climate in the Oklahoma Panhandle is characterized by high winds, dust storms, significant temperature fluctuations, and strong UV exposure. This makes it crucial to choose windows with a high DP (Design Pressure) rating for wind resistance, low-E glass to protect interiors from sun damage and improve insulation, and durable frames like vinyl or fiberglass that won't warp. Proper installation to prevent air infiltration is also key for energy efficiency against both summer heat and winter cold.
In Felt and Cimarron County, permits for like-for-like window replacements (where the opening size and structure aren't changed) are often not required. However, if you are altering the opening size or if your home is in a designated historic area, you should check with the Cimarron County Building Department. Always verify with your chosen installer, as a reputable local professional will handle any necessary permits and ensure compliance with Oklahoma's building codes, which include energy efficiency standards.

Always choose a contractor who is licensed, insured, and bonded to work in Oklahoma. You can verify a contractor's license through the Oklahoma Construction Industries Board. For local trust, ask for references from recent jobs in Felt or nearby towns like Boise City, and check online reviews specific to the Panhandle area. A reputable installer will also provide a detailed, written warranty covering both the product and their labor.
